Tender Details
Description / Scope of Work
The Auqaf & Religious Affairs Department, Government of the Punjab, invites sealed bids for roof replacement and renovation works at Jamia Masjid Kalaan located in Kacheri Bazar, Faisalabad. The project is valued at Rs. 1,57,73,284 and is being procured through a Single Stage – Two Envelope (SSTE) bidding procedure. The scope encompasses complete roof replacement and renovation of the mosque structure, with successful completion expected within the timeframe specified in the contract appendices. The project is situated in Faisalabad, Punjab, and represents a significant infrastructure investment in religious facilities maintenance.
Eligible bidders must hold valid Pakistan Engineering Council (PEC) licensing in the relevant construction category, with specialized codes applicable to the project type, valid through 30 June 2027. Bidders are required to be registered with Income Tax, Sales Tax, and PRA Tax authorities, with current Professional Tax paid receipts for financial year 2026-27. An Earnest Money Deposit of Rs. 3,15,465 is mandatory. All bidders must submit an undertaking on e-stamp paper certifying authenticity of documents and confirming that the firm is not blacklisted by Punjab Auqaf Organization or the PPRA. Participation in multiple bids results in automatic disqualification.
Bidding documents are available from the Engineering Directorate at 3rd Floor, Aiwan-e-Auqaf, Near Lahore High Court, Lahore, with telephone contact at 092-42-99210861-62. Bid submission occurs through the ePADS platform, with the closing deadline at 1:00 PM on 21 September 2026. Bidders are strongly advised to conduct site visits and obtain all necessary information for bid preparation at their own cost and responsibility. The bid comprises two components—Technical Bid and Financial Bid—to be uploaded simultaneously on ePADS, with detailed specifications, drawings, and Bill of Quantities provided in the complete bidding documents package.
